Skip to content

Commit 035874b

Browse files
committed
fix change in Eigen resulting in uninitialized value
Signed-off-by: Martijn Govers <[email protected]>
1 parent f9cc58e commit 035874b

File tree

1 file changed

+2
-1
lines changed

1 file changed

+2
-1
lines changed

power_grid_model_c/power_grid_model/include/power_grid_model/component/voltage_sensor.hpp

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-122,7 +122,8 @@ template <symmetry_tag sym> class VoltageSensor : public GenericVoltageSensor {
122122
VoltageSensorCalcParam<symmetric_t> sym_calc_param() const final {
123123
double const u_variance = u_sigma_ * u_sigma_;
124124
if (has_angle()) {
125-
ComplexValue<symmetric_t> const u = pos_seq(u_measured_ * exp(1i * u_angle_measured_));
125+
ComplexValue<sym> const u_phasor_measured{u_measured_ * exp(1i * u_angle_measured_)};
126+
ComplexValue<symmetric_t> const u = pos_seq(u_phasor_measured);
126127
return {u, u_variance};
127128
}
128129
ComplexValue<symmetric_t> const u{mean_val(u_measured_), nan};

0 commit comments

Comments
 (0)